The surname 'Bidewell' has a rich history and is of English origin. It is believed to be a locational surname, derived from a now lost or unidentified place name. Surnames of this type often indicated a person's place of origin, such as a specific village or town.
In England, the 'Bidewell' surname has seen a moderate level of incidence, with 193 occurrences reported in the region of Greater London. This suggests that the surname has a notable presence in the English population, particularly in the southeast of the country.
Outside of England, the 'Bidewell' surname is also found in other countries, including Canada, the United States, Australia, Northern Ireland, and Thailand. Unfortunately, the specific meaning of the surname 'Bidewell' is uncertain, as its origin remains elusive. However, the 'Bide' element may suggest a connection to a boundary or limit, while the 'well' part could indicate a spring or water source. Together, these components could signify a location near a boundary with access to water.
Like many surnames, 'Bidewell' has undergone various spellings and adaptations over time. Some common variants include 'Biddewell,' 'Bideville,' and 'Bydewell.' These differences may reflect regional dialects or clerical errors in historical records.
